    here is a tech tip. Use an old crappy collar from an Appleton spotlight, slightly oversized drill bit, some cutting fluid, drill STRAIGHT through the collar (or use a lathe), screw it together and you have an Appleton drill guide to install your spotlights with. It'll take a 1/2" and not hit the threads. Build the car yourself at 3am.

  18. It’s been a min so a quick update/ had Bagshaw mod a 57 Chrysler grille bar setup to fit my shoebox.

    min not setup to weld SS and Scott did a fantastic job. We shortened the bars, changed the pitch to match the Merc grille shell. Plus Bagshaw fabricated a brilliant support bracket.

    Currently I got a 51 hood and am scabbing in the fender to inner fender section and setting those to the hood gaps. Also reworking the rounded corners.
